Manual or broken processes exist in virtually every organization. In many cases, they are mission-critical but provide a poor user experience and waste valuable time on simple, repetitive tasks.
This guide details how your enterprise can implement successful intelligent automation through a low-code approach. Low-code separates itself from process automation by enabling processes to be adaptable for more advanced approaches or dynamic case management.
